Shelly Brown
Shelly Brown is a Lawyer at Catton & Tondelstrand Family Lawyers, bringing a diverse and well-rounded background across legal, administrative, and client-focused roles. She is recognised for her proactive approach, strong communication skills, and ability to provide clear, compassionate support to clients navigating complex family law matters.
Shelly holds a degree in Criminology and Criminal Justice, as well as a postgraduate law degree completed with first-class honours. Her academic focus reflects a strong interest in the complexities of human behaviour and the legal responses to family violence and coercive control, an area in which she has developed particular insight.
During her legal studies and early career, Shelly worked across a range of roles supporting multidisciplinary teams, senior management, and clients including Brisbane City Council. She also served as Volunteer Lawyer Coordinator at Suncoast Community Legal Service, where she assisted clients across a variety of legal matters and played a key role in implementing a Community Outreach Program that expanded access to legal advice across the Sunshine Coast.
Shelly has also worked with the Office of Fair Trading, where she developed experience in dispute resolution and mediation, as well as ensuring compliance with Australian Consumer Law.
